Threaded connect:
Unthread handwheel from cylinder valve assembly.
Quick connect:
Turn the handgrip fully clockwise until it stops - hold in position.
Pull back on the handgrip while pushing in on the handwheel manifold to release the quick connect
from the cylinder.
(7)
Press the two side button on the cylinder band latch and lift to release the cylinder band from the
cylinder
WARNING!
The band will snap open quickly when the latch is released. Ensure your hands are not between the
latch and the band when this occurs. Failure to follow this warning can result in serious injury.
(8)
Slide the empty cylinder out of the carrier.
a)Be sure that the adjustable cylinder band and latch is in the proper slot before inserting a new
cylinder
Attaching the Cylinder
(1)
Lay the backplate of the SCBA horizontal with cylinder facing up.
(2)
Ensure the cylinder band latch is open and the band is set for the correct cylinder size.
(3)
Slide the fully charged cylinder into the carrier, with cylinder valve gauge facing away from the
backplate, then align the retainer into the dove tail (if equipped).
(4)
Close the latch mechanism until the buttons lock in place.
NOTE:
Be sure that the latch is closed when a cylinder is installed.
(5)
To check that the cylinder is secure, place one hand on the backplate and grasp the cylinder
valve with the other hand. Try to pull the cylinder and valve down and out away from the carrier.
Make sure that the band and latch holds the cylinder securely in the carrier.
NOTE:
If the cylinder feels loose, check that the latch engages with the proper slot on the band.
Ensure that the latch is fully tightened. Do not use the SCBA if the cylinder is not held securely in the
carrier.
(6)
Align the handwheel assembly to the cylinder valve.
WARNING!
Care must be taken to protect the quick connect coupling and adapter from damage, dirt, and debris
during cylinder replacement. Dirt and debris can cause the cylinder connection seals to leak. Visually
inspect the coupling and adapter prior to connection. If dirt or debris is observed, the material must be
removed prior to connecting the cylinder.
